Transaction 90646aaf78216550d5ca6a4fa10fcf75714496d7dd9bf354999f508adcfb022c
1 Input
1 Output
-
90646aaf78216550d5ca6a4fa10fcf75714496d7dd9bf354999f508adcfb022c:0
- value
- 7585
- script pubkey
- OP_0 OP_PUSHBYTES_32 60a5e567f82a4e2ddc00c26dd04cd5277f5dbf54eea386f319022e68f28e98d2
- address
- bc1qvzj72elc9f8zmhqqcfkaqnx4yal4m065a63cduceqghx3u5wnrfqsqsa9s